MANSFIELD. Mansfield Town defeats Notts County 1-0 after D. Keillor-Dunn scored just 1 goal (8′). Notts County was much better in terms of ball possession (64%).​

The match was played at the One Call Stadium stadium in Mansfield on Saturday and it started at 3:00 pm local time. The referee was Thomas Kirk assisted by Jacob Lehane and Richard Woodward. The 4th official was Grant Taylor.

Ball possession

Notts County was in firm control of the ball 64% while Mansfield Town was struggling with a 36% ball possession.

Attitude and shots

Mansfield Town was putting more pressure with 57 dangerous attacks and 13 shots of which 8 were on target. This is one of the reasons why Mansfield Town won the match​.

Mansfield Town shot 13 times, 8 on target, 4 off target. Talking about the opposition, Notts County shot 13 times, 1 on target, 6 off target.

Cards

Mansfield Town received 4 yellow cards (Davis Keillor-Dunn, Aden Flint, Hiram Boateng and Ollie Clarke). On the opposite side, Notts County didn’t receive any yellow card.

Standings

After playing this match, Mansfield Town has 54 points to sit in the 2nd place. Talking about the opposition, Notts County will stays with 44 points like Harrogate Town to hold in the 7th place.

Next matches

In the next match in the League Two, Mansfield Town will play away with Forest Green Rovers on the 10th of February with a 10-6 head to head record in favor of Mansfield Town (6 draws).

Notts County will host Gillingham on the 10th of February with a 3-3 head to head record.
